Today – Monday, 1st July 2024 – marks the 30th anniversary of iconic single “Word Up!” by Scottish rock stalwarts GUN. Originally released way back in 1994, this rocked-up remake of Cameo’s 1986 Top 5 smash hit not only became GUN’s biggest hit but also won them their first-ever MTV Europe Music Award (EMA) in Berlin.

In what can only be described as a fascinating musical conundrum, GUN – a band comprised of Italiano-Glaswegians – achieved monumental success with their version of “Word Up!” This song was originally made famous by Cameo, an American funk group known for their flamboyant frontman.

Listen to GUN’s “Word Up!” on Spotify here.

GUN’s rendition of “Word Up!” was far from a novelty. By the time they recorded it for their aptly named 1994 album Swagger, GUN had already released two albums, Taking On The World (1989) and Gallus (1992), and had achieved eight self-penned Top 75 singles. The idea of infusing rock guitars into “Word Up!” started as a bit of fun in their rehearsal room.

“As much as we loved bands like AC/DC, Thin Lizzy, and UFO, we also appreciated some dance music,” says guitarist Giuliano ‘Jools’ Gizzi. “Because it was such a big hit for Cameo, it had been all over the radio. In a dance club, it just sounded unbelievable.”

What began as an experiment quickly turned into a powerful rock anthem. The band, at that time completed by bassist Dante Gizzi and drummer Mark Kerr (brother of Simple Minds’ Jim Kerr), reworked the track with heavier guitar chords giving it a completely new feel. “It started as a good laugh, but we made the song our own. And as the album’s single, it really did the business for us,” Jools recalls.

The song’s dancefloor patois, dissing ‘sucker DJs who think [they’re] fly,’ resonated deeply with GUN. “We were into some rap music – as we all were,” says Jools. “We were fans of Prince and Parliament, too, so the fact that the words were a little bit unusual didn’t even register with us. The fans would shout them right back at us everywhere we went, so they had no problem with it either!”

ABOUT GUN

Formed in Scotland by guitarist Giuliano “Jools” Gizzi, GUN have achieved 3 UK Top 20 albums and 8 UK Top 40 singles over their lauded career. GUN has toured extensively over the years, criss-crossing the globe with The Rolling Stones, Black Star Riders, The Cult, Lynyrd Skynyrd, Bon Jovi, and more, not to mention a slew of memorable festival sets at everything from Steelhouse to Download to Wacken. 2024 looks set to rack up even more miles in fine fashion.

The rock ruffians latest release was 2022’s collection of acoustic reworkings, The Calton Songs, which delighted fans and brought further chart success, clocking in at #2 on the Scottish album chart, #6 on the UK indie chart, and #13 on the UK physical albums chart. GUN also received two awards in November 2022; the band was honoured with the Rock Legend award at Hard Rock Hell in Great Yarmouth and the Hard Rock Café Legends award at the Scottish Music Awards, the flagship event for the Nordoff-Robbins Music Therapy charity. Now, in April 2024, the much loved Scottish group share perhaps their finest collection of work yet, with new album Hombres.

2024 also marks the 30th anniversary of GUN’s silver-certified, third album Swagger, which stormed into the official UK album chart at #5 and spawned 4 UK Top 40 singles including smash-hit cover “Word Up” (#8), “Don’t Say It’s Over” (#19), “The Only One” (#29), and “Something Worthwhile” (#39). Their boisterous version of Cameo’s “Word Up” also earnt the group their first MTV Europe Music Award.
